Témé Tan welcomes Nick Hakim, Raquel Berrios and Ela Minus to discuss the purpose of the work they make, whether they imagine their albums as one piece or a playlist of songs, and the importance of travelling and meeting other creatives from around the world. Témé is an artist from the Democratic Republic of Congo, now based in Belgium, who mixes pop, soul, hip-hop and Afro elements in his music. Nick Hakim is a a psychedelic soul and R&B producer, singer, and songwriter based in Brooklyn, New York. He released one of the albums of the year with his second LP Will This Make Me Good, after battling grief, writer’s block, and the Coronavirus outbreak. Raquel Berrios is one half of Puerto Rican pop duo Buscabulla, who released the excellent album Regresa earlier this year. The album explores the theme of returning home after several years in New York, and finding it devastated by two hurricanes. Ela Minus is a Colombian-born, New York based-singer and producer who prefers using and building her own synths to using computers. She was also a drummer in a hardcore band before releasing her own music in 2016.
